South Africa's nurses & midwives stands at 6.39 as of 2022-12-31, up from 1.01 in 2020. Historical data runs from 1998 to 2022 (24 observations).

Recent trend

In 2022, South Africa's nurses & midwives was 6.39, up from 1.01 in 2020.

In 2020, South Africa's nurses & midwives was 1.01, down from 1.09 in 2019.

In 2019, South Africa's nurses & midwives was 1.09, down from 1.2 in 2018.

In 2018, South Africa's nurses & midwives was 1.2, down from 1.29 in 2017.

In 2017, South Africa's nurses & midwives was 1.29, down from 1.31 in 2016.
